Transaction dbb2f05f3334bf058ecfed814dc76015993e7067275d567fcb6ae21aae761162
1 Input
1 Output
-
dbb2f05f3334bf058ecfed814dc76015993e7067275d567fcb6ae21aae761162:0
- value
- 12944395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c21c9c513317bb5f586b0202d50c0ef07296d7f OP_EQUAL
- address
- 3LJNFKWRV7kAjkwppjuve8S3nixaM5qXFp